  • Page 5: Description Of The Front Panel

    2.5. General Description Of The Unit 2.3. Description Of The Front Panel The Magnetic Bearing Electronic Unit TCM 1601 contains a number of monitoring and control options for your vacuum pump and for the pumping process. It can be operated via the keypad, serial interface or remote control.
